New Windows Installation in Portland, ME
New windows installation services encompass the process of replacing or upgrading existing windows to enhance a property's appearance, energy efficiency, and functionality. These projects often include installing new single or double-hung windows, casement windows, picture windows, or specialty shapes to match the style of the home or commercial property. Homeowners typically seek this service when updating outdated, damaged, or inefficient windows, or when undertaking a renovation to improve curb appeal. Before requesting installation, property owners usually want to understand the different window styles available, the materials used, and how the new windows will impact energy costs and overall comfort.
It is important for property owners to consider factors such as the size and style of windows that best suit their property, the compatibility with existing structures, and any specific preferences for features like insulation, security, or ease of operation. Additionally, understanding the scope of the project-whether it involves full frame replacement or insert installation-can help in planning and decision-making. Clarifying these details beforehand ensures the installation process aligns with the property's needs and the owner's expectations.

New Windows Installation Questions
What types of windows can be installed? A variety of window sty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ows, can be installed to suit different property needs.
Is new window installation suitable for any property? Yes, new window installation can improve energy efficiency and aesthetics for residential and commercial properties alike.
What should property owners consider before installing new windows? It's important to evaluate the window material, style, and energy performance to match the property's requirements.
Does new window installation require structural modifications? In some cases, minor adjustments may be needed, but most installations are designed to fit existing openings without major changes.
